PAMPA is a new international network for producers, agents, managers etc. based in Europe. It’s the result of 18 months of discussions, surveys, meetings, and analysis and creates a professional association for producers, agents, managers etc. who work in the performing arts.
Forged from the collective labour of a working group of producers, managers, agents etc. from across Europe it aims to build cooperation between us and demystify the roles of the producer, agent, manager etc. It also aims to share knowledge; create a system of professional support; establish a set of guidelines for ethical, sustainable, and inclusive work practices; advocate for our profession; and protect our rights.
Genesis In December 2020, Dachverband Tanz Deutschland and LAPAS launched the initiative of brainstorming-inventing-creating a network for international producers, agents, managers etc. based in Europe.
Dachverband Tanz Deutschland (DTD), the German Dance Association, operates as a network of outstanding dance associations and institutions since 2006 – regardless of any aesthetic differences, varying production methods and specific careers in dance. It develops policy papers and concepts for the promotion of dance in Germany and implements them in its projects. DTD is lead partner in the nationwide funding programmes and the representative of the German Dance Award. Since 2012, DTD hosts the informal network of independent performing arts producers, called InfoPlus – it is a platform for exchange of know-how and experiences for producers based in Germany. Since 2016, the DTD has been offering international InfoPlus meetings as well.
DTD is supported by the Federal Government Commissioner for Culture and the Media.
L’Association des Professionnels de l’Administration du Spectacle (LAPAS) is a French umbrella organization bringing together professionals from the fields of administration, production, distribution and communication that work with companies, production offices and artists in the independent performing arts sector in order to think through and address the issues at the heart of these professions.
